Guide to Henderson

Camping near Henderson, New York, offers a mix of beautiful scenery and fun activities for everyone. Whether you're looking to relax by the water or explore nature, there are plenty of campgrounds to choose from.

What to do:

  • Hiking and Nature Trails: Many campgrounds, like Wellesley Island State Park Campground, have extensive trails. One camper mentioned, "A ton of trails... by far a beautiful campground and views."
  • Water Activities: Enjoy kayaking or swimming at places like Sun Outdoors Association Island. A visitor shared, "We kayaked from the ADA kayak launch and had a nice time on Eel Bay."
  • Fishing: The area is great for fishing, especially at Cedar Point State Park Campground. One reviewer noted, "Lake Ontario has great fishing."

What campers like:

  • Clean Facilities: Campers appreciate well-maintained restrooms and showers. A visitor at Swan Bay Resort said, "Washrooms were clean and adequate."
  • Spacious Sites: Many campgrounds offer roomy sites. A camper at Burnham Point State Park mentioned, "Great view. Nice windy not too much tho. Quiet camp ground."
  • Family-Friendly Activities: Campgrounds like Yogi Bear's Jellystone Park have tons of activities for kids. One family said, "So much to do here for the little ones, and so much beauty to soak in for us older ones!"

What you should know:

  • Booking in Advance: Popular sites, especially at Wellesley Island State Park Campground, fill up quickly. A camper advised, "Many tent-suitable sites right on the river are highly coveted so you have to book way in advance."
  • Noise Levels: Some campgrounds can get noisy, especially during busy weekends. A visitor at Southwick Beach State Park Campground noted, "There were people playing very loud music until about 12am."
  • Limited Privacy: Many sites are close together. A camper at Dewolf Point State Park mentioned, "The sites are too close together. You can hear other campers' conversations."

Tips for camping with families:

  • Choose Family-Friendly Campgrounds: Look for places with playgrounds and activities. One family at Cedar Point State Park Campground said, "The playground was perfect for our kids (8 and younger)."
  • Pack for Activities: Bring bikes or outdoor games. A camper at Yogi Bear's Jellystone Park mentioned, "The kids had a great time and the adults enjoyed it just as much."
  • Plan for Quiet Hours: Be mindful of noise, especially at night. A visitor at Southwick Beach State Park Campground shared, "I had to say something about quiet hours."

Tips from RVers:

  • Check Hookup Availability: Make sure your chosen campground has the right hookups for your RV. A camper at Swan Bay Resort said, "Sites are large level concrete."
  • Explore Nearby Towns: Take a short drive to local attractions. A visitor at Burnham Point State Park mentioned, "We did a quick trip into Cape Vincent for supplies and a beer."
  • Be Prepared for Bugs: Some campgrounds can have bugs, especially near water. A camper at Sun Outdoors Association Island noted, "The Midge gnats were horrible for about a day and a half."

Camping in Henderson Harbor, NY, and the surrounding areas offers a great mix of fun and relaxation. Just be sure to plan ahead and enjoy the beautiful outdoors!
